What Happens When You Remove A Catalyst?

When a catalyst is removed from a chemical reaction, the reaction will proceed at a slower rate. This is because the catalyst helps lower the activation energy required for the reaction to occur. Without the catalyst, more energy is needed for the reaction to take place, resulting in a slower reaction process.

How do you regenerate active alumina catalyst for hydrogen peroxide production?

Regenerating an active alumina catalyst for hydrogen peroxide production involves calcination to remove impurities and reactivate the catalyst. The catalyst is typically heated to a high temperature to burn off any organic residues and restore its catalytic activity. It is important to follow the manufacturer's guidelines and ensure proper handling to extend the catalyst's lifespan.


Why it is necessary to remove co when ammonia is obtained by habers process?

It is important to remove CO in the synthesis of ammonia as CO adversely affects the activity of the iron catalyst, used in Haber's process.

What is the difference between a homogeneous catalyst and a heterogeneous catalyst?

The difference between a homogeneous and a heterogeneous catalyst is that in a heterogeneous catalyst, it is in a different phase from the reactants. However, in a homogeneous catalyst, it is in the same phase as the reactants.
